										 |  |  | /* This is the old 24-bit implementation.  It's still used internally
 | 
					
						
							|  |  |  |  * by some sparc-specific code, notably the semaphore implementation. | 
					
						
							|  |  |  |  */ | 
					
						
							|  |  |  | typedef struct { volatile int counter; } atomic24_t; | 
					
						
							|  |  |  | 
 | 
					
						
							|  |  |  | #ifndef CONFIG_SMP
 | 
					
						
							|  |  |  | 
 | 
					
						
							|  |  |  | #define ATOMIC24_INIT(i)  { (i) }
 | 
					
						
							|  |  |  | #define atomic24_read(v)          ((v)->counter)
 | 
					
						
							|  |  |  | #define atomic24_set(v, i)        (((v)->counter) = i)
 | 
					
						
							|  |  |  | 
 | 
					
						
							|  |  |  | #else
 | 
					
						
							|  |  |  | /* We do the bulk of the actual work out of line in two common
 | 
					
						
							|  |  |  |  * routines in assembler, see arch/sparc/lib/atomic.S for the | 
					
						
							|  |  |  |  * "fun" details. | 
					
						
							|  |  |  |  * | 
					
						
							|  |  |  |  * For SMP the trick is you embed the spin lock byte within | 
					
						
							|  |  |  |  * the word, use the low byte so signedness is easily retained | 
					
						
							|  |  |  |  * via a quick arithmetic shift.  It looks like this: | 
					
						
							|  |  |  |  * | 
					
						
							|  |  |  |  *	---------------------------------------- | 
					
						
							|  |  |  |  *	| signed 24-bit counter value |  lock  |  atomic_t | 
					
						
							|  |  |  |  *	---------------------------------------- | 
					
						
							|  |  |  |  *	 31                          8 7      0 | 
					
						
							|  |  |  |  */ |
